{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,6,17]],"date-time":"2025-06-17T18:40:09Z","timestamp":1750185609743,"version":"3.41.0"},"publisher-location":"New York, NY, USA","reference-count":13,"publisher":"ACM","license":[{"start":{"date-parts":[[2023,3,13]],"date-time":"2023-03-13T00:00:00Z","timestamp":1678665600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":[],"published-print":{"date-parts":[[2023,3,13]]},"DOI":"10.1145\/3594671.3594673","type":"proceedings-article","created":{"date-parts":[[2023,9,12]],"date-time":"2023-09-12T22:06:33Z","timestamp":1694556393000},"page":"7-11","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":1,"title":["Threaded Execution as a Dual to Native Code"],"prefix":"10.1145","author":[{"ORCID":"https:\/\/orcid.org\/0000-0002-2688-7856","authenticated-orcid":false,"given":"Dave","family":"Mason","sequence":"first","affiliation":[{"name":"Department of Computer Science, Toronto Metropolitan University, Canada"}]}],"member":"320","published-online":{"date-parts":[[2023,9,12]]},"reference":[{"key":"e_1_3_2_1_1_1","doi-asserted-by":"publisher","DOI":"10.1145\/75277.75303"},{"key":"e_1_3_2_1_2_1","doi-asserted-by":"publisher","DOI":"10.1145\/3434327"},{"key":"e_1_3_2_1_3_1","doi-asserted-by":"publisher","DOI":"10.1145\/362248.362270"},{"key":"e_1_3_2_1_4_1","doi-asserted-by":"publisher","DOI":"10.1145\/360825.360849"},{"volume-title":"SableVM: A Research Framework for the Efficient Execution of Java Bytecode. In Java (TM) Virtual Machine Research and Technology Symposium (JVM 01)","author":"M.","key":"e_1_3_2_1_5_1","unstructured":"Etienne\u00a0 M. Gagnon and Laurie\u00a0J. Hendren. 2001 . SableVM: A Research Framework for the Efficient Execution of Java Bytecode. In Java (TM) Virtual Machine Research and Technology Symposium (JVM 01) . USENIX Association, Monterey, CA. https:\/\/www.usenix.org\/conference\/jvm-01\/sablevm-research-framework-efficient-execution-java-bytecode Etienne\u00a0M. Gagnon and Laurie\u00a0J. Hendren. 2001. SableVM: A Research Framework for the Efficient Execution of Java Bytecode. In Java (TM) Virtual Machine Research and Technology Symposium (JVM 01). USENIX Association, Monterey, CA. https:\/\/www.usenix.org\/conference\/jvm-01\/sablevm-research-framework-efficient-execution-java-bytecode"},{"key":"e_1_3_2_1_6_1","doi-asserted-by":"publisher","DOI":"10.1145\/3546568"},{"key":"e_1_3_2_1_7_1","unstructured":"Andrew Kelly. 2022. Zig. Retrieved 2022-11-10 from https:\/\/ziglang.org\/  Andrew Kelly. 2022. Zig. Retrieved 2022-11-10 from https:\/\/ziglang.org\/"},{"key":"e_1_3_2_1_8_1","doi-asserted-by":"publisher","DOI":"10.1002\/spe.4380110908"},{"key":"e_1_3_2_1_9_1","doi-asserted-by":"publisher","DOI":"10.1145\/38807.38839"},{"key":"e_1_3_2_1_10_1","unstructured":"Elliot Miranda. 1991. Portable Fast Direct Threaded Code. Retrieved 2022-11-10 from https:\/\/compilers.iecc.com\/comparch\/article\/91-03-121  Elliot Miranda. 1991. Portable Fast Direct Threaded Code. Retrieved 2022-11-10 from https:\/\/compilers.iecc.com\/comparch\/article\/91-03-121"},{"key":"e_1_3_2_1_11_1","first-page":"497","article-title":"FORTH: a new Way to Program a Mini Computer","volume":"15","author":"Moore H.","year":"1974","unstructured":"Charles\u00a0 H. Moore . 1974 . FORTH: a new Way to Program a Mini Computer . Astronomy and Astrophysics Supplement 15 (1974), 497 \u2013 511 . Charles\u00a0H. Moore. 1974. FORTH: a new Way to Program a Mini Computer. Astronomy and Astrophysics Supplement 15 (1974), 497\u2013511.","journal-title":"Astronomy and Astrophysics Supplement"},{"key":"e_1_3_2_1_12_1","doi-asserted-by":"publisher","DOI":"10.1145\/277652.277743"},{"key":"e_1_3_2_1_13_1","doi-asserted-by":"crossref","unstructured":"Elizabeth\u00a0D. Rather Donald\u00a0R. Colburn and Charles\u00a0H. Moore. 1993. The evolution of Forth. In History of Programming Languages II. 177\u2013199.  Elizabeth\u00a0D. Rather Donald\u00a0R. Colburn and Charles\u00a0H. Moore. 1993. The evolution of Forth. In History of Programming Languages II. 177\u2013199.","DOI":"10.1145\/155360.155369"}],"event":{"name":"<Programming> '23 Companion: Companion Proceedings of the 7th International Conference on the Art, Science, and Engineering of Programming","acronym":"<Programming> '23 Companion","location":"Tokyo Japan"},"container-title":["Companion Proceedings of the 7th International Conference on the Art, Science, and Engineering of Programming"],"original-title":[],"link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3594671.3594673","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/3594671.3594673","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,17]],"date-time":"2025-06-17T18:09:08Z","timestamp":1750183748000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/3594671.3594673"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2023,3,13]]},"references-count":13,"alternative-id":["10.1145\/3594671.3594673","10.1145\/3594671"],"URL":"https:\/\/doi.org\/10.1145\/3594671.3594673","relation":{},"subject":[],"published":{"date-parts":[[2023,3,13]]},"assertion":[{"value":"2023-09-12","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}